Call of Duty Modern Warfare has been teasing a new Battle Royale mode for a while now. The new mode is expected to drop next month. Several anonymous sources who work at the US development team told VGC that the new mode will be coming in March, assuming that there are no unforeseen delays.

After the massive Season 2 update was released, players saw a cinematic video where our fan-favorite character, Ghost, witnesses other players of the same side killing each other. The map shown in the video was massive and the outskirts were covered in some kind of gas. Four soldiers were also seen jumping off a dropship. If that is not a blatant tease for a battle royale mode then I don’t know what is. There is also an option in the main menu that is greyed out and marked as “CLASSIFIED”.

The new mode is apparently called “Warzone” and will be available to every Modern Warfare player for no extra cost. The Modern Warfare Battle Pass and progression will be shared, which means that any cosmetic you unlock in other game modes will be available in the Battle Royale mode as well. It is also rumored that the new mode will be available for free (like Apex Legends), however players will be able to upgrade to the full version if they want. As of now, we do not know what the difference between the Free and Paid version is.

VGC sources also claim that several North American YouTubers and Content Creators were invited to try out the new mode, which means more information about it could be coming in the next few days. We are interested to know how this Battle Royale mode will be different from the Black Ops 4 version.
